Detailed description (English): The activity was designed to take 2 days.
Day one:
- research data about the quality of air and water in the area
-research data on the surface of forests in the area
- research data upon site NATURA2000, where the area and school is situated
- preparation of presentations upon the data researched, to see the current state of the art, before the actual visit.
Day two:
- taking a survey about expectations
- parting students into teams and starting the hiking on the tallest hill in the area
- taking different paths to observe wildlife, domestic animal grazing and the effects upon the environment
- taking notes about good and bad examples of ecology
- preparing a photo story of the activity, by the designated "official" bloggers.
- completing the survey expectations vs. reality, upon return
- preparing a poster about the day trip, advertising for the protection of nature through active citizenship.
The activity will have a follow up in spring.
Target group(s): Students between 12-14 years old.
Objectives: - to raise awareness of students and community members towards the importance of a clean environment.
- to observe pollution factors and find ways to fight against them
Expected Outcomes: - to create and encourage active behavior of the students toward the environmental issues.
- to involve local stakeholders in taking action towards a better environment.
- direct beneficiaries to be more aware of the carbon footprint they leave behind and take action to reduce it.
